Excerpt from Catalogue of the Books Belonging to the Mercantile Library Association of the City of New York: To Which Are Prefixed, the Constitution and the Rules and Regulations of the Same

These views cannot be deemed visionary, if our fel low members be actuated by a proper spirit. But for such purposes, it is necessary that we should duly estimate the commercial honour of our city, and dear ly cherish the professional character which we are preparing to assume. It is essential that we should not content ourselves merely with profiting by the advantages to be derived from this society, but that we should also seek, with an enterprising zeal, to extend its invaluable privileges to others.
